Subject: [PATCH 52/72] optimization: parallel collecting vmas
|
|
|
|
In order to improve criu dump performance, make the collecting vmas
|
|
operation parallel run with the other collecting operations.
|
|
|
|
In order to prevent the concurrency problem by `find_unused_fd`, only
|
|
the main root task will parallel.
|
|
|
|
Usage:
|
|
criu --parallel
|
|
|
|
Note:
|
|
Ensure criu can use multi-core, otherwise the performance will
|
|
deterioration.
